Zou-no-Hana Park

Zou-no-Hana Park is a spacious park that opened in 2009 to commemorate the 150th anniversary of the port's opening!

The name "Zou-no-Hana" (Elephant's Nose) comes from a breakwater that resembles an elephant's trunk. Inside the park, you'll find adorable elephant-themed sculptures and a café where you can enjoy soft-serve ice cream shaped like an elephant.
